| dc.description | In this article we introduce the notion of fundamental solution in the Colombeau context as an element of the dual $\LL(\Gc(\R^n),\wt{\C})$. After having proved the existence of a fundamental solution for a large class of partial differential operators with constant Colombeau coefficients, we investigate the relationships between fundamental solutions in $\LL(\Gc(\R^n),\wt{\C})$, Colombeau solvability and $\G$- and $\Ginf$-hypoellipticity respectively. | |
